#e55697 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e55697 is composed of 89.8% red, 33.7% green and 59.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 62.4% magenta, 34.1%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 332.7 degrees, a saturation of 73.3% and a lightness of 61.8%. #e55697 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ffacff with #cb002f.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

#e55697 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e55697 has RGB values of R:229, G:86, B:151 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.34,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15029911.

Shades and Tints of #e55697

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#fdeff5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e55697

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a29a9d is the less saturated color, while #fc4095 is the most saturated one.
